Indecision is defined as: the inability to make a decision quickly. The bigger question is WHAT causes someone to be indecisive?
The most common reason of all for being indecisive – Fear of making a mistake. * + Making a decision means you might be wrong- and nobody likes to be wrong.
Fear of hurting someone's feelings. * + Often, making a decision means choosing one thing over another. As humans, we want to be liked and don’t want to say or do something that will jeopardize someone’s feelings towards you.
The “what if” factor. * + We can come up with all kinds of scenarios in our mind to convince ourselves that we need something.
